Product Selection

If you're thinking of buying a scooter, it's essential to be patient and think about all of the different options available. You will want to consider the comfort and ease of riding whether it is likely to be simple for you to steer and control and whether it has the needed safety features to ensure your safety. You should also consider the type of terrain you will be driving it on, as this will impact how well it will perform.

The majority of scooters come in three or four wheel models and you'll have to decide which one is the best fit for your needs. Three wheel scooters tend to be lighter and designed for indoor use. Four wheel scooters on the contrary, are more robust and can be used outdoors.

You should also consider the maximum capacity of the battery, because this could affect its durability and the distance it can travel with fully charged batteries. You should also look at the radius of your turn as it could affect how easy it is to maneuver the scooter. You should also take into consideration the accessories that come with the unit. For instance a vehicle lift or ramp could make it easier for you to transport and store your scooter.

Disadvantages

While a scooter can be an ideal option for older people who find it difficult to get around independently, there are a few disadvantages, too. For example, scooters are not very small and, therefore, aren't ideal to travel with in the car (unless equipped with a vehicle lift). They are also not as portable as other mobility aids like rollators and walkers which are able to fit in trunks or even on public transport vehicles.

Another issue is that scooters require regular servicing and maintenance including battery replacement and alignment of suspension and steering. The costs for these can be high.

Another issue is that older people may become so dependent on their scooters that they don't get enough exercise and can cause to weight gain. This can be addressed with a healthy mix of walking and scootering as recommended by an occupational therapist.
